What is Sky Sports Deadline Day, Anyway?
So, what exactly is Sky Sports Deadline Day? Well, simply put, it's the final day of the transfer window in professional football. This is the last chance for clubs to buy, sell, or loan players before the season kicks into high gear. Sky Sports turns this ordinary deadline into a massive media event, dedicating an entire day of programming to the frenzied activity. They've built an empire around the drama, the speculation, and the sheer unpredictability of it all. It's like a reality show, but with football players and millions of dollars on the line. The network's coverage, anchored by familiar faces and fueled by breaking news, live updates, and expert analysis, has made the day a cultural phenomenon. Sky Sports has perfected the art of building anticipation. They tease potential deals for weeks, build up the suspense, and then deliver a whirlwind of information. Their reporters stationed outside training grounds and club headquarters become the main characters of the day, delivering updates that keep fans glued to their screens.

The Key Players of Deadline Day
Sky Sports Deadline Day wouldn't be the same without its key players. The anchors, reporters, and pundits are the stars of the show, guiding viewers through the chaos. These are the individuals who make Deadline Day the must-watch event that it is. First, you've got the familiar faces leading the charge. Anchors like Jim White, who has become synonymous with the day, are the calm voices amid the storm. They keep the broadcast moving, deliver the breaking news, and manage the flow of information. Then, there are the reporters. These brave souls stationed outside training grounds and stadiums, tirelessly chasing down leads and providing live updates. They're the ones who give us the inside scoop, the whispers from the agents, and the first glimpses of players arriving for their medicals. Their job is not easy, but they are the crucial link between the action and the audience.
Pundits add depth and analysis to the coverage. Former players and managers provide expert insights, breaking down the deals, evaluating the potential impacts, and offering their perspectives on the player movements. They provide the tactical understanding that enriches the viewing experience, helping us understand the 'why' behind the 'what' of each transfer. The transfer gurus, like Dharmesh Sheth and Kaveh Solhekol, who are always up-to-date and have a track record of breaking news, also play an important role. They give us the reliable sources of information that are the backbone of the entire day. These individuals, working in concert, transform a day of deadlines into a captivating sports experience. The Anatomy of a Transfer
Ever wondered what actually happens when a player gets transferred? It's not as simple as clicking a button, guys. Behind the scenes, there's a complex process of negotiations, medicals, and paperwork. Let's break it down to understand the key steps involved in a transfer. First, there's the initial contact. This is when a club expresses interest in a player. It might involve a phone call, an email, or a discreet chat between managers or agents. Next, comes the negotiations. The two clubs (or the selling club and the player's agent) haggle over the transfer fee, the player's wages, and any other clauses. This can be a long and tense process, with both sides trying to get the best possible deal.
Once the terms are agreed upon, the player undergoes a medical examination. This is to ensure the player is fit and healthy and to prevent any unexpected medical issues that could derail the deal. If the player passes the medical, it's time to sign the contract. The player, the club representatives, and sometimes the agent, will sign the official paperwork, making the transfer official. Then comes the unveiling. The new club often announces the signing with photos, videos, and a press conference. This is an exciting moment for fans and a crucial part of the marketing process. Finally, there's the registration. The club registers the player with the league and the governing bodies, officially completing the transfer. It might seem complicated, but it's this very intricacy that adds drama to Sky Sports Deadline Day. Understanding the process helps to appreciate the urgency and the pressure involved.

Deadline Day's Memorable Moments
Over the years, Sky Sports Deadline Day has given us some incredible moments. From last-minute deals to unexpected twists, it's a day of unpredictable drama. Some transfers have become legendary because of their unexpected nature, their impact on the teams involved, or the sheer drama surrounding their completion. Think about the transfers that seemed impossible, the deals that went down to the wire, and the signings that changed the course of football history. Recalling these events is fun, but these moments remind us why Deadline Day has captured our imagination.
One memorable moment was when Robbie Keane signed for Tottenham in 2002. The deal was completed right at the last minute and involved an epic scramble to get the paperwork done in time. Another classic moment was when Peter Odemwingie showed up at Loftus Road, thinking he was about to sign for Queens Park Rangers, only to find the deal wasn't actually done. This mix of high stakes, tension, and the occasional mishap is what makes Deadline Day so captivating.
The Most Dramatic Transfers
One of the most dramatic transfers in Deadline Day history was undoubtedly Fernando Torres' move from Liverpool to Chelsea in 2011. The deal was finalized right at the end of the window. The transfer fee was a Premier League record at the time. The deal involved frantic negotiations, last-minute paperwork, and a lot of tension. Ultimately, this move changed the landscape of the Premier League. This deal, along with many others, is a prime example of the high stakes that define the day.
Another memorable example is when Dimitar Berbatov joined Manchester United in 2008. The deal was completed in the dying moments of the window after a dramatic battle between Manchester United and Manchester City. The player's arrival at the club caused great anticipation and excitement among the fans.
